Former Drill Hall - Greenway Road
Built in 1869 for the 7th Corps Cheshire Rifle Volunteers. From 1880 base for F and G Company 2nd (Earl of Chester's) Volunteer Battalion Cheshire Regiment and from 1908 base for G Company 5th Battalion Cheshire Regiment with Territorial Force motto 'Defence not Defiance' as shown above door. Large hall to rear.

Defence not Defiance
Motto of the post 1908 Territorial Forces on the former drill hall in Greenway Road. This inscription was made above the doorway of the 1869 building after the new force was formed. The drill hall was base for G Company 5th Battalion Cheshire Regiment.
